About South Walsham
South Walsham is a village located in Norfolk, England, within the NR13 postcode area. It is situated approximately 10 miles east of Norwich, making it accessible for those looking to explore the surrounding countryside. The village features a mix of residential homes and local amenities, including a primary school and a few shops. One of the notable aspects of South Walsham is its proximity to the Broads National Park, which offers opportunities for walking and boating. The village is also home to St. Mary’s Church, a historic building that dates back to the 14th century. South Walsham provides a peaceful setting for those who appreciate rural life while still being close to larger towns and cities.
School Ratings in South Walsham
South Walsham is served by 17 schools. Rackheath Primary School is rated Outstanding by Ofsted. A further 5 schools hold a Good rating.
House Prices in South Walsham
Property prices average £353K across the area, and detached homes are the most common property type, typically selling for £400K.
Crime and Anti-Social Behaviour in South Walsham
Local crime rates sit lower than national averages. Anti-social behaviour accounts for the highest share in South Walsham, with 5 incidents logged in January 2026.
Deprivation and Employment in South Walsham
Based on the 2025 Index of Multiple Deprivation, South Walsham falls within the mid-range nationally for overall deprivation. Working-age employment is around the national average for the area. Income levels locally sit close to the national average.
Broadband and Mobile Internet in South Walsham
Most properties in South Walsham can access superfast or ultrafast broadband. 4G coverage is extensive and 5G is increasingly available across the area. For the latest speed predictions, visit Ofcom's broadband checker.
